Remains of all 67 victims of the air disaster near DC have been recovered
The remains of all 67 victims of the midair collision near Reagan National Airport have been recovered. The news came as crews continued to work to removed debris from the Potomac River, where the plane and helicopter ended up after colliding. (AP video: Serkan Gurbuz)
